最近接手了个关于苹果内购的项目,项目完成差不多的时候去上架的时候遇到了很多问题,从我第一次上架开始被拒了9次,方脏的不行,怕再被拒绝会延期审核。总结下上架被拒的几个原因解决吧。
1、Guideline 3.1.1 - Business - Payments - In-App Purchase
We noticed that your in-app purchase product is set to an incorrect product type.
1元资料 and 6元资料 is set to Consumable.
这个是因为添加苹果内购项目的时候类型选择错误了。具体选择哪种类型在新建的时候自己选择正确就好了
image
2、Guideline 2.3 - Performance - Accurate Metadata
The metadata of your submitted in-app purchases, such as name, description, or screenshots, does not accurately represent your in-app purchase products.
Specifically, we noticed that the description of 88, 188, 288, 388, 488, 588元年费会员 are identical.
Also, we were unable to locate 3, 6, 8, 18, 28, 68, 88, 98, 198元价格的资料.
Guideline 2.1 - Information Needed
We have started the review of your app, but we are not able to continue because we cannot locate the in-app purchases within your app.
188, 288, 388, 488, 588元年费会员
3, 6, 8, 18, 28, 68, 88, 98, 198元价格的资料
这种类型的 一般是因为你的内购项目在审核的时候 没有展示出来。
3、后面打回来的原因一直是同样的两个问题
Guideline 2.3 - Performance - Accurate Metadata
The metadata of your submitted in-app purchases, such as name, description, or screenshots, does not accurately represent your in-app purchase products.
Specifically, we noticed that all your in-app purchases description are insufficient. Please specify what content is included for different price.
Guideline 2.1 - Performance - App Completeness
Your app or its metadata does not appear to include final content.
Next Steps
To resolve this issue, please review your app and metadata to ensure that all of its content is final.
然后还附带了一张
image
当时一直不明白为什么会被打回来,就只能猜着改,回复邮件要求电话回访也没信息。最后改成了下面的样子点击购买的时候才通过。
image
还有就是如果会员价格不定,建议定义一种虚拟货币来购买会员,我觉得这种方式就避免了审核的时候要把所有价格都展示出来,我这种就是 给审核人员的账号做了特殊处理,而且我们的价格描述也不是这个样子的。只是不同时期,会员价格不同,最后通过改成如上图才通过审核。一脸懵逼。
4、Guideline 5.1.1 - Legal - Privacy - Data Collection and Storage
We noticed that your app requires users to register with personal information to purchase non account-based in-app purchase products, which does not comply with the App Store Review Guidelines.
Apps cannot require user registration prior to allowing access to app content and features that are not associated specifically to the user.
关于访客登录,这个苹果的要求是,访客登录可以正常的购买苹果内购。但是我们的项目访客是没有这个功能的,我们的购买需要再登录后才可以进行。只要你可以访客登录你就要可以进行购买,如果不能苹果就会给拒绝。
所以,有访客的要不隐藏掉,要不就做个访客也可以购买的流程。
还有其他的小问题要注意就是适配4s,苹果那边的审核用的iPad,界面布局的时候尽量适配下。
上面就是遇到的审核时被拒的一些总结吧。希望可以对看到的朋友有所帮助